Fighting, Theft, More: Springfield Crime Blotter

A Clifton Heights man was charged after Springfield Police said he got into a fight with another man on West Springfield Road.

SPRINGFIELD, PA — Police in Springfield Township issued their weekly crime blotter Monday.

Incidents in the blotter occurred between Oct. 16 and Oct. 21.

See the full blotter below:

Oct. 16 at 12:57 p.m.
Target security at the mall reported a male subject had just stolen over $150 worth of vitamins and fled the store. Responding officers located the male on the 1100 block of Baltimore Pike and identified him as the suspect. A 38-year-old man from Wallingford was taken into custody and charged with Retail Theft. He was found to have an active arrest warrant out of Delaware County and was transported to Delaware County Prison.

Oct. 16 at 3:06 p.m.
Officers responded to Target at the mall for a report that male subject ran out of the store after stealing over $1,100 worth of clothing and vacuums. Officers observed the suspect running across Baltimore Pike and were able to take him into custody on Wallingford Road. A 36-year-old man from Philadelphia was charged with Retail Theft and held for arraignment.

Oct. 18 at 4:32 p.m.
A member of LAFitness reported a personal bag stolen from his locker containing cash and credit cards.

Oct. 20 at 3:17 p.m.
Officers responded to State Road and Springfield Road to investigate a report of a fight involving two males who exited vehicles at the intersection. The males were no longer on location, however, Marple Police responded to a school in their town and located two males, one of whom was injured. It was found that a road rage incident took place on the 500 block West Springfield Road, which resulted in a physical altercation between two drivers. They re-entered their vehicles and confronted each other again in Marple Township. Charges against a 34-year-old male from Clifton Heights will be filed.

Oct. 21 at 4:13 p.m.
A 35-year-old male from Philadelphia will be charged with Retail Theft after Macy’s security at the mall reported he stole over $300 worth of clothing.
